Summary
This compact disc (CD) simulates cochlear hearing loss effects, including loudness recruitment and reduced frequency selectivity. It demonstrates hearing aid impacts and audiological phenomena for educational purposes.

Main Methods:
- Development of a CD with auditory simulations.
- Simulations include threshold elevation, loudness recruitment, and reduced frequency selectivity.
- Demonstrations utilize speech, music, and hearing aid scenarios, including the occlusion effect.
Main Results:
- The CD effectively simulates various aspects of cochlear hearing loss.
- It illustrates the impact of different hearing aid technologies (linear vs. dual-channel compression).
- The CD demonstrates audiological phenomena like the occlusion effect and benefits of deep earmolds.
